How to Access the Community Bag?

Archive: 4 posts


I saw a thread that was similar to this, but unless I misread it, the question was a bit different, so I'm posting this thread. If I misunderstood and it was the same, please close this thread moderators and...well, help me figure out the answer in that one.

I've been playing a lot of Community Levels lately, and getting a lot of really cool free items that I want to use in my levels. Custom made objects (such as Star Wars vehicles). But in the Level Creator, they're not showing up for me. I've checked everywhere in my Goodies Bag, and just can't find the things. I know they're there though, because in the last level I played, there was a pop up message saying something about my 'Community Items' bag is full, and that if I want to get more, I need to clear some older ones out.

The only explanation I can come up with on my own is I've yet to watch all the tutorials in the Level Creator, so maybe that's barring me access to them right now? If that's not it, I have no idea.

So where in the world are those kept? How can I access them to put into my own levels? :/

Update

I guess that was the problem after all, heh. ^_^; Or at least, one particular tutorial needed watched first, cuz it directly mentioned the Community Items area of the bag. After that, I was able to scroll right over and...there it was. So now back to playing a bunch of downloaded levels and stockpiling stuff I might need. Thanks again, nysudyrgh.

Surely they should be kept in the Community Objects page in the Goodies Bag.

Page 1: Materials
Page 2: Collected Objects (Story Mode)
Page 3: My Objects
Page 4: Community Objects

Press R to advance pages.

Or is that not what you were talking about.

Also, if you've checked there and they're not there, then maybe they have DLC that you don't own.
